Footage of Jude Bellingham and Carlo Ancelotti incident goes viral after humiliating Real Madrid defeat and it doesn't look good

The 15-time European champions sustained a shock 3-0 loss against Arsenal at the Emirates on Tuesday evening.

Luke Davies

Luke Davies

google discoverFollow us on Google Discover

Footage has emerged on social media which appears to show a disagreement between Real Madrid midfielder Jude Bellingham and head coach Carlo Ancelotti.

Bellingham, 21, started last night’s Champions League quarter-final first-leg against Arsenal at the Emirates but struggled to make a positive impact on the game as the La Liga outfit sustained a shock 3-0 loss after two free-kicks from Declan Rice and a smart finish from Mikel Merino.

After the match Ancelotti gave his thoughts on his side's lacklustre performance in north London.

"It's a tough loss," said the Italian during his post-match press conference. "We weren't expecting this. The team looked pretty good and well organised in the first half. Following the two set-piece goals, the team dropped off both mentally and physically. It was a difficult end to the game because we didn't see the reaction we're used to seeing from this team. The final 30 minutes were very poor.

"There are two assessments here: one that I was satisfied up to 0-0, and the other following the reaction to their goals, which was really poor."

During the match, fans on social media spotted what appeared to be a disagreement between Bellingham and Ancelotti.

Madrid return to La Liga action when they travel to Alaves on Sunday 13 April before the second leg against Arsenal on Wednesday 16 April during which they will need to overturn a three-goal deficit.

And if any team can defy the odds it is Real Madrid but Ancelotti admitted that the "chances are slim".

"We have to do everything we can to try and recover," said Ancelotti. "The chances are pretty slim but we have to try, and we'll try and do it any way we can. Let's see if we can pull it off. It feels as though there's no chance after tonight, but things always change in football."
